What is 802.1X Wireless Authentication?

802.1X is a security protocol that provides authenticated access to a wireless network. It’s a way to ensure that only authorized users can connect to the network and access its resources.

How Does 802.1X Wireless Authentication Work?

802.1X authentication involves three main components:

  • Supplicant: This is the device that wants to connect to the network, such as a laptop or smartphone.
  • Authenticator: This is the device that controls access to the network, such as an access point or switch.
  • Authentication Server: This is the server that verifies the identity of the supplicant and grants access to the network.

The authentication process involves multiple steps, including:

  • Supplicant sends an authentication request to the Authenticator.
  • Authenticator requests credentials from the supplicant.
  • Supplicant sends credentials to the Authenticator.
  • Authenticator forwards the credentials to the Authentication Server for verification.
  • Authentication Server sends a response to the Authenticator, granting or denying access.
